Students’ Achievement Emotions and Self-Regulation of Learning: Associations With Performance in a Critical Thinking Test
Emotions are recognized as essential factors in learning activities, and self-regulation is considered an essential element in learning. Both emotions and self-regulation are theorized to contribute to critical thinking, which is a multidimensional concept comprising a set of skills and dispositions. However, empirical research on the interrelations between these concepts is scarce. In the present study, the participants were 2,404 undergraduate students from 18 Finnish higher education institutions. Students’ achievement emotions and self-regulation were measured with a self-report survey, and critical thinking with a performance task. The data were analyzed using structural equation modeling. The findings highlight that especially activating emotions are significant in a low-stakes test situation. Excitement, a pleasant activating emotion plays a crucial role in such a context. However, self-regulation did not show a strong association with test performance and did not add to the effect of emotions on test performance.

The present study is conducted to investigate the impact of perceived parenting style on self-regulated learning and academic procrastination with mediating effect of achievement emotion. The sample of this study consisted of 218 undergraduates through convenient sampling from universities in Hong Kong. Parenting Authority Questionnaire, Academic Emotion Questionnaire, Motivated Strategies for Learning Questionnaire, and Procrastination Scale were used to collect the data. To analyze the data, reliability was investigated by Cronbach’s alpha. Correlation, path analysis, and structural equation modeling were also conducted. Result found that perceived parenting style is significantly associated with achievement emotion. And achievement emotion is significantly associated with self-regulated learning and academic procrastination. Result of the structural equation modeling also found that perceived authoritative parenting style show an impact on positive achievement emotion (enjoyment, hope and pride) and in succession affect the self-regulated learning and academic procrastination. The present study concerns mainly on the complex relationship among perceived parenting style, achievement emotion, self-regulated learning, and academic procrastination. It may bring the practical significance to Hong Kong parent to aware the effect of their parenting style on children’s learning strategies and procrastination style. It may also bring some insight on enhancing student’s self-regulated learning behaviors and reduce student’s academic procrastination.

Research on the relationships between students’ achievement emotions and their (self-regulated) learning behavior is growing. However, little is known about the relationships between students’ learning preferences and achievement emotions and the extent to which these influence learning strategies. In this study we, first, looked at the learning-style preferences (self-regulated, externally regulated, or impulsive learning) of 200 fourth graders who were about to start high-achiever track secondary school in Germany in the following school year. Second, we analyzed whether students who prefer self-regulated learning, externally regulated learning, or impulsive learning differ concerning the achievement emotions of enjoyment, anger, boredom, and anxiety. Third, we examined whether the degree to which students prefer self-regulated learning in combination with their achievement emotions predicts if and how students actually apply various aspects of self-regulated learning such as cognitive learning strategies, goal setting, and strategy monitoring during their learning. Fourth, we explored whether achievement emotions mediate relationships between more or less successful learning and subsequent learning behavior. Students in our sample did not prefer a self-regulated learning style over an externally regulated or impulsive learning style; and achievement emotions were shown to be related to students’ learning-style preferences. Students’ preference for self-regulated learning in combination with their achievement emotions predicted various aspects of their learning. However, achievement emotions did not mediate changes in learning behavior found after less successful learning.

Background Achievement emotions have been proven as important indicators of students’ academic performance in traditional classrooms and beyond. In the online learning contexts, previous studies have indicated that achievement emotions would affect students’ adoption of self-regulated learning strategies and further predict their learning outcomes. However, the pathway regarding how different positive and negative achievement emotions might affect students’ burnout through self-regulated learning among medical students in online learning environments remains unclear. In this study, the aim is to investigate how achievement emotions and self-regulated learning predict burnout among medical students in online education. Methods This study involved 282 medical students who had attended online courses due to the sudden shift of learning mode caused by the COVID-19 pandemic in 2022. Confirmatory factor analysis was performed to examine the hypothesized factor structure, and structural equation modelling was conducted to test the hypothesized relationships among factors. Results The results of structural equation modelling revealed that medical students’ self-efficacy positively predicted their enjoyment (β = .57) and online self-regulated learning (β = .54). Learning-related boredom inhibited students’ adoption of online self-regulated learning strategies (β = −.24), and it was positively associated with their burnout (β = .54). Learning-related anxiety was a positive predictor of online self-regulated learning (β = .38). Discussions The results of this study suggest that achievement emotions experienced by medical students had a significant impact on their online self-regulated learning and burnout. Specifically, the experience of learning-related boredom was detrimental to the adoption of self-regulated learning strategies and increased the likelihood of burnout. However, learning-related anxiety, despite being a negative achievement emotion, was positively associated with students’ online self-regulated learning. These findings have important implications for online teaching and learning, particularly in the post-pandemic era.

Critical thinking is widely acknowledged as crucial for 21st century learners to be able to tackle the complex tasks arising every day in a rapidly changing world. Earlier critical thinking research has mostly focused on the related micro-skills, which have been criticized as inadequate. Recent studies have placed more emphasis on nurturing the dispositions towards critical thinking. Another trend in critical thinking research is the realization that good performance on generic critical thinking skills tests does not guarantee critical thinking performance in the real world. \nIn line with the recent trends in critical thinking development, educators have shown growing interest in fostering critical thinking skills and dispositions in students through collaborative inquiry in authentic problem-solving contexts. However, empirical research that examines students’ critical thinking behavior while they engage in extended collaborative inquiry is rare. Further, it is not clear whether differences in students’ critical thinking abilities contribute to differences in their engagement and learning outcomes in collaborative inquiry. \nThis study aims to investigate the relationship between students’ critical thinking and the quality of their collaborative inquiry. The study involved a class of secondary two students studying a humanities module through collaborative inquiry involving the use of an online platform. Given the debates over the value of different methods of measuring critical thinking, this study first seeks to explore the relationship between three different critical thinking tests: two standardized surveys on generic skills and dispositions, and a constructed-response test on context-specific skills. Second, this study examines whether students with higher critical thinking scores are better able to apply critical thinking to real-life situations. This is done through analyzing students’ critical thinking behaviors exhibited in the context of authentic problem solving. Third, this study explores the relationship between students’ critical thinking behavior and their knowledge building engagement in the learning process. Finally, this study uses the standardized tests to determine whether there is any significant change in the students’ critical thinking ability after a sustained engagement in collaborative inquiry to tackle an authentic problem. \nThe analysis revealed a number of interesting findings. First, the three critical thinking tests are related but measure different aspects of critical thinking. Second, compared with traditional standardized surveys, the context-specific critical thinking test is a better indicator of the likelihood of the students to autonomously apply critical thinking in authentic problem-solving contexts. Third, critical thinking behaviors exhibited by students contributed to their engagement in knowledge building. Fourth, there was a statistically significant increase in students’ critical thinking dispositions after the extended collaborative inquiry of an authentic problem. \nThe study has both theoretical and methodological implications. The study has both theoretical and educational implications. It deepens our understanding of the relationship between critical thinking and computer-supported collaborative inquiry. This study has provided strong evidence that traditional measures of critical thinking cannot predict the quality of students’ critical thinking engagement in authentic problem-solving contexts. Further, it also provides empirical support the theoretical claim that engaging students in knowledge building activities will enhance their critical thinking skills and dispositions.

Control-value theory proposes that achievement emotions impact achievement, and that achievement outcomes (i.e., success and failure) reciprocally influence the development of achievement emotions. Academic buoyancy is an adaptive response to minor academic adversity, and might, therefore, offer protection from achievement being undermined by negative achievement emotions. At present, however, there is little empirical evidence for these hypothesized relations. In this study we examined reciprocal relations between three achievement emotions (enjoyment, boredom, and anxiety) and test performance in the context of mathematics, and whether academic buoyancy moderated relations between these emotions and test performance. Data were collected from 1,242 primary school students (mean age = 9.3 years) over four waves within one school year. Achievement emotions (T1 and T3) and test performance (T2 and T4) were measured alternately. Academic buoyancy was measured at T3. A structural equation model showed negative relations of anxiety to subsequent test performance, and negative relations of test performance to subsequent anxiety. Test performance also predicted enjoyment and boredom, but not vice versa. A latent-interaction structural equation model showed buoyancy moderated relations between anxiety and test performance. Test performance was highest when anxiety was low and buoyancy high. Practitioners should consider using interventions to reduce anxiety and downstream effects on achievement.

Although previous research has underscored the crucial impact of discrete emotions on language learning, scant attention has been given to exploring domain-specific multiple achievement emotions experienced by second/foreign language (L2) learners in digital learning environments. This study aims to bridge the gap by validating a questionnaire to measure multiple achievement emotions experienced by Chinese English as a foreign language (EFL) learners during synchronous online English learning. One primary goal is to investigate the factorial structure and cultural sensitivity of achievement emotions in online English learning. This study further examines the interactions of achievement emotions with self-regulated learning (SRL) strategies and English performance to validate the criterion validity. Data were collected from 371 Chinese EFL students with intermediate to upper-intermediate L2 proficiency. Robust statistical methods, including confirmatory factor analysis and exploratory structural equation modeling (ESEM), were employed to elucidate the internal structure of achievement emotions. Model comparisons confirmed a seven-factor, correlated ESEM model comprising enjoyment, hope, pride, anger, shame-related anxiety, hopelessness, and boredom. Moderate correlations between achievement emotions and SRL strategies highlighted the interconnectedness of cognitive and emotional variables in L2 learning. Notably, this study revealed significant predictive effects of positive activating emotion (i.e. hope) and negative demotivating emotions (i.e. hopelessness and boredom) on English performance. This study concludes that the internal structure of multiple achievement emotions in online learning is embedded with situation-specific and culture-sensitivity characteristics. Moreover, the findings lend empirical support to the control-value theory, which holds that different achievement emotions have a joint and synergistic function in affecting learners’ SRL and academic performance.

Achievement emotions significantly influence students’ well-being, learning quality, and academic performance. This study addresses the overlooked achievement emotions in nursing by investigating their relationship with mindfulness and academic performance, with an emphasis on the mediating effects of achievement emotions. This study employed a cross-sectional design involving 203 nursing students in a university in C province. Participants responded to a survey designed to assess their level of mindfulness, achievement emotions, and academic performance. Structural relationships among mindfulness, achievement emotions, and academic performance were tested using data-driven and computational analyses, including structural equation modeling (SEM) with Mplus 8. In addition, path analysis with bootstrapping was conducted to validate the hypothesized pathways and to examine the mediating effects of achievement emotions. Mindfulness was positively related to positive achievement emotions and negatively related to negative achievement emotions. While positive achievement emotions enhanced academic performance, negative achievement emotions had an adverse effect. However, mindfulness did not directly influence academic performance. Notably, achievement emotions served as a complete mediator in the association between mindfulness and academic performance. The results suggest that mindfulness benefits nursing students’ academic performance by amplifying positive achievement emotions and diminishing negative ones. The mediation effect highlights the importance of achievement emotions in nursing education, highlighting the necessity of educational programs that enhance students’ emotional experiences. These findings can serve as a crucial foundation for designing initiatives fostering mindfulness, achievement emotions, and effective learning among nursing students.

Speech-language pathologists use critical thinking on a daily basis to identify, evaluate, and implement evidence-based practices with their clients. Currently, however, there are minimal data describing the critical thinking of undergraduate students in the field of communication sciences and disorders. Without these data, it is unclear if and how students’ critical thinking differs at various points during their pre-service training. In the present study, we used the Cornell Critical Thinking Test – Level Z to describe the general critical thinking skills of 142 undergraduate students enrolled in two lower- (n = 95) and upper- (n = 47) level courses at a single university. We found no statistically significant differences between these two groups on the CCTT regarding their overall critical thinking performance (p = .068) or their skills of induction (p = .970), deduction (p = .160), observation (p = .384), assumptions (p = .342), or meaning interpretation (p = .155). Upper-level students, however, did consistently score slightly higher than their lower-level counterparts. Faculty should continue to develop undergraduate students’ critical thinking during their course of study. Although critical thinking appears to develop over the course of students’ undergraduate careers, formal instruction might be necessary to develop the skills necessary for successful practice as speech-language pathologists.

Review question/objective The review objective is to synthesize the best available evidence on the effectiveness of teaching strategies for the development of critical thinking among nursing undergraduate students. The review question is: What is the effectiveness of teaching strategies in promoting the development of critical thinking in undergraduate nursing students? Inclusion criteria Types of participants This review will consider studies on undergraduate students at any year level of a nursing program. Undergraduate nursing students from any country, and any undergraduate baccalaureate or baccalaureate equivalent course will also be considered. Types of intervention(s)/phenomena of interest The interventions which this review will examine include, but are not limited to, problem-based learning, case study, simulation, conceptual maps, and other teaching methods that specifically address the teaching and development of critical thinking. The review will consider teaching strategies (individuals and/or groups) which were used with undergraduate students in nursing to promote the development of critical thinking. Only studies that implemented and evaluated the effectiveness of such strategies will be included. Comparator/control intervention(s) This systematic review will compare studies using in the intervention group any teaching strategies and using in the control group any teaching strategies OR traditional teaching OR no specific intervention. Types of outcomes This review will consider studies that include critical thinking as an outcome measure. It will include but not be limited to studies that assess skills in inference, recognition of assumptions, deduction, interpretation and evaluation, analysis skills, induction, deduction and, critical response development. The specific instruments will include the Watson-Glaser Critical Thinking Appraisal instrument, the California Critical Thinking Skills Test, The Cornell Critical Thinking Test, The Ennis Weir Critical Thinking Essay, and the California Critical Thinking Disposition Inventory.

This study aims to determine students' mathematical critical thinking skills in terms of gender differences. This research was conducted in March 2023 in class VII junior high school. The subjects of this study consisted of 6 people, including 3 male students and 3 female students. Based on the gender of each student, they are then grouped into 2 people with high ability categories, 2 people with medium ability categories, and 2 people with low ability categories. This type of research is a descriptive research. Data collection techniques were carried out using a written test consisting of 2 questions, by interview and documentation. Data analysis techniques consist of three stages, namely data is data reduction, data presentation, and drawing conclusions. Test the validity of the data using method triangulation techniques and data source triangulation. The results showed that students with high abilities could work on critical thinking test questions and covered all the indicators. In contrast, students with moderate abilities still needed to be able to work on mathematical critical thinking test questions well according to the criteria for critical mathematical thinking. Students with low abilities have yet to be able to do well on the mathematical critical thinking test according to the criteria of critical mathematical thinking. No significant difference exists between how to solve the test questions for male and female students in each ability category

The importance of developing and assessing student critical thinking at university can be seen through its inclusion as a graduate attribute for universities and from research highlighting the value employers, educators and students place on demonstrating critical thinking skills. Critical thinking skills are seldom explicitly assessed at universities. Commercial critical thinking assessments, which are often generic in context, are available. However, literature suggests that assessments that use a context relevant to the students more accurately reflect their critical thinking skills. This paper describes the development and evaluation of a chemistry critical thinking test (the Danczak–Overton–Thompson Chemistry Critical Thinking Test or DOT test), set in a chemistry context, and designed to be administered to undergraduate chemistry students at any level of study. Development and evaluation occurred over three versions of the DOT test through a variety of quantitative and qualitative reliability and validity testing phases. The studies suggest that the final version of the DOT test has good internal reliability, strong test–retest reliability, moderate convergent validity relative to a commercially available test and is independent of previous academic achievement and university of study. Criterion validity testing revealed that third year students performed statistically significantly better on the DOT test relative to first year students, and postgraduates and academics performed statistically significantly better than third year students. The statistical and qualitative analysis indicates that the DOT test is a suitable instrument for the chemistry education community to use to measure the development of undergraduate chemistry students’ critical thinking skills.

Verbal reports of examinees' thinking on multiple‐choice critical thinking test items can provide useful validation data only if the verbal reporting does not change the course of examinees' thinking and performance. Using a completely randomized factorial design, 343 senior high school students were divided into five groups. In four of the groups, different procedures were used to elicit students' thinking as they worked through Part A of a critical thinking test of observation appraisal (Norris & King, 1983). In the control group, students took the same test in paper‐and‐pencil format. There were no significant differences in test performance among the five groups nor in the quality of thinking among the four groups from whom verbal reports of thinking were elicited. These results are evidence that verbal reports of thinking can meet one of the necessary conditions of useful validation data—namely, that collecting the data does not alter examinees' thinking and performance. Some analyses found significant interviewer main effects and sex‐by‐interviewer and elicitation‐level‐by‐interviewer‐by‐sex‐by‐grade interaction effects. Analysis of these interactions suggested that the role of the interviewer might limit the generality of the technique.

Objective: The objective of this study was to model academic well-being based on self-regulated learning and critical thinking, with the mediating role of academic motivation, among female upper secondary school students with maladaptive mobile phone dependence. Methods and Materials: This applied study employed a correlational design using structural equation modeling. The statistical population consisted of all female students enrolled in the second cycle of upper secondary education in Tabriz during the 2023–2024 academic year. Using Cochran’s formula and an accessible sampling method, 376 students identified as maladaptive mobile phone users through a screening questionnaire were selected. Data were collected using standardized instruments measuring maladaptive mobile phone dependence, academic well-being, academic motivation, self-regulated learning, and critical thinking. Descriptive statistics were used to summarize the data, and Pearson correlation coefficients were calculated to examine initial relationships among variables. Structural equation modeling was conducted using AMOS software to test the proposed model and to estimate direct and indirect effects. Findings: Structural equation modeling indicated an acceptable fit of the proposed model to the data (χ²/df = 1.68, CFI = 0.95, TLI = 0.94, RMSEA = 0.042). Self-regulated learning had significant direct effects on academic motivation (β = 0.44, p < .001) and academic well-being (β = 0.26, p < .001). Critical thinking also showed significant direct effects on academic motivation (β = 0.37, p < .001) and academic well-being (β = 0.20, p = .002). Academic motivation exerted a strong direct effect on academic well-being (β = 0.49, p < .001). In addition, academic motivation partially mediated the relationships between self-regulated learning and academic well-being, as well as between critical thinking and academic well-being. Conclusion: The findings highlight the central role of academic motivation in linking self-regulated learning and critical thinking to academic well-being, suggesting that strengthening cognitive regulation and higher-order thinking skills can enhance students’ academic well-being, particularly among those with maladaptive mobile phone dependence.

Social media use has grown tremendously and has led to research in terms of its addictive power. The purpose of this study was to explore the link among social media addiction, critical thinking, and achievement emotions. Using path analysis, a sample was drawn from 229 university students. The results indicated that social media addiction has a strong negative relationship with achievement emotions and a weak negative relationship with critical thinking. Critical thinking has a weak positive relationship with achievement emotions. The final model with critical thinking and social media addiction explains 27% of the variance of achievement emotions. This indicates that students should exercise care with their social media use as individuals who agree with statements indicating addiction also agree with statements related to having negative emotions towards achievement in an academic context.

This study aims to determine the mathematical critical thinking and communication skills of high school students in trigonometry materials. This research uses descriptive qualitative approach. Subjects were randomly selected from 10th grade as many as five students. The instrument used was a test of critical thinking skills, communication, and non-tests in the form of an attitude scale questionnaire of 16 statements. The results showed that students had critical thinking skills and communication in the low category. Students are not able to complete trigonometry questions completely. This is because students are poorly trained in solving trigonometric problems with non-routine questions. Based on the findings, it can be concluded that: (1) mathematical critical thinking skills of five students of class X on trigonometry material are still relatively low. (2) Mathematical communication skills of five students of class X on trigonometry are still relatively low. (3) There is a relationship between critical thinking skills and mathematical communication of students. (4) And students’ attitudes toward mathematics learning, tests of mathematical critical thinking, and communication skills on trigonometric material are good. So the critical thinking skills and mathematical communication of five students in trigonometry material are still lacking because students have difficulty in modeling trigonometry problems, and stuck with modification questions because many students are not able to complete the answers to the questions given.
